A Luminos Hospice aide is integral to the compassionate delivery of end‑of‑life care, providing essential support to patients and their families. Duties include assisting with activities of daily living such as bathing, grooming, and mobility, ensuring patients’ comfort and dignity, monitoring vital signs, communicating with the interdisciplinary care team, maintaining accurate documentation, and offering emotional and spiritual support. The aide follows infection control protocols and participates in continuous education to enhance hospice care practices.
Responsibilities:- Assisting with activities of daily living (ADLs) including bathing, grooming, dressing, oral hygiene, toileting, and incontinence care.
- Providing mobility support: transferring in and out of beds or chairs, assisting ambulation and prescribed exercises.
- Monitoring vital signs and reporting to the nursing or hospice care team; observing changes in patients’ physical or emotional condition.
- Ensuring patient comfort through positioning, pain / symptom management assistance, and symptom monitoring.
- Offering emotional and spiritual support to patients and families.
- Maintaining accurate and timely documentation of care provided and observations.
- Collaborating with the interdisciplinary team (nurses, social workers, chaplains) and communicating effectively with patients, families, and professionals.
- Providing end‑of‑life care with sensitivity and compassion; assisting with post‑mortem care when needed.
- Following proper infection control procedures to maintain safety for patients and caregivers.
- Participating in ongoing training and education; maintaining certification and licensure.
